Starting VictoriaTraces Single Node via Docker #
Run the newest available VictoriaTraces release from Docker Hub or Quay :
docker run --rm -it -p 10428:10428 -v ./victoria-traces-data:/victoria-traces-data \
docker.io/victoriametrics/victoria-traces:v0.1.0
This command will make VictoriaTraces run in the foreground, and store the ingested data to the victoria-traces-data
directory. You should see the following logs:
2025-08-08T07:33:13.532Z info VictoriaTraces/app/victoria-traces/main.go:44 starting VictoriaTraces at "[:10428]"...
2025-08-08T07:33:13.532Z info VictoriaTraces/app/vtstorage/main.go:111 opening storage at -storageDataPath=victoria-traces-data
...
2025-08-08T07:33:13.542Z info VictoriaMetrics@v0.0.0-20250714222639-15242a70a79f/lib/httpserver/httpserver.go:145 started server at http://0.0.0.0:10428/
...
After VictoriaTraces is running, verify VMUI is working by going to http://<victoria-traces>:10428/vmui
.

Starting VictoriaTraces Single Node from a Binary #
- Download the correct binary for your OS and architecture from GitHub
. Here’s an example for
Linux/amd64
:
curl -L -O https://github.com/VictoriaMetrics/VictoriaTraces/releases/download/v0.1.0/victoria-traces-linux-amd64-v0.1.0.tar.gz
- Extract the archive by running:
tar -xvf victoria-traces-linux-amd64-v0.1.0.tar.gz
- Go to the binary’s folder and start VictoriaTraces:
./victoria-traces-prod
This command will make VictoriaTraces run in the foreground, and store the ingested data to the victoria-traces-data
directory by default.
After VictoriaTraces is running, verify VMUI is working by going to http://<victoria-traces>:10428/vmui
.

Write data #
VictoriaTraces can accept trace spans via the OpenTelemetry protocol (OTLP) . It provides the following API:
/insert/opentelemetry/v1/traces
To test the data ingestion, the following example application can be used:
docker run \
-p8080-8083:8080-8083 \
--rm \
--env O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_TRACES_ENDPOINT=http://<victoria-traces>:10428/insert/opentelemetry/v1/traces \
jaegertracing/example-hotrod:latest \
all
Simply open http://127.0.0.1:8080/
, click any button to generate traces, and then check the data in VMUI at http://<ip_or_hostname>:10428/vmui
.

Read data #
VictoriaTraces
has built-in VMUI for browsing data by span at http://<victoria-traces>:10428/vmui
.
VictoriaTraces also provides Jaeger Query Service JSON APIs . It allows users to visualize trace data on Grafana, by simply adding a Jaeger datasource with VictoriaTraces URL:
http://<victoria-traces>:10428/select/jaeger
